															Hydraulic Hoses
Hydraulic hoses carry pressurized fluid in systems that power heavy equipment. These hoses must hold up under intense pressure and frequent movement. Chemical Hoses
Chemical hoses transfer acids, solvents, and other harsh substances without leaks or breakdown. They contain materials that resist corrosion and prevent contamination. 															Air Hoses
Air hoses deliver clean, compressed air to power tools or machines in garages, shops, and construction sites. These hoses need strong fittings and flexible walls to hold steady pressure. Hydraulic hoses cost more because they must withstand extreme pressure and harsh environments. They use reinforced layers, durable rubber, and metal fittings that meet exact performance standards. Most hydraulic hoses last between 1 to 5 years, depending on use, pressure, and exposure to heat or abrasion. A well-maintained hose in a stable system lasts longer. Regular inspection prevents breakdowns and extends lifespan. At Hose Heaven, we guide you on proper care and replacement intervals.
Do not toss hydraulic hoses in regular trash. The rubber and metal components require proper disposal or recycling.
